Onion Festival Rodeo Feature High School Entries

Madelyn Budley (above) is one of 200 high school age participants in this year's rodeo at the Rocky Creek Saddle Club. She goes to Harris County High School in Hamilton, Georgia. Her high school is the only one in Georgia that has a GHSA Rodeo team. She travels all over the South to participate in her 3 events.
